Furthermore, the value of property is driven by supply and demand. In essence, the greater the demand for any given supply, the higher prices will be. In the UK, there is currently a fundamental shortage of housing. No wonder property investment is now seen as the best way to provide long-term financial security.
The figures speak for themselves. The government's own estimates suggest that approximately 230,000 new homes are needed every year but that only 160,000 new homes are actually being built. If this imbalance continues, there will be a shortfall of more than 1 million homes in the next 20 years. More demand, and less supply, can mean only one thing over the medium to long term - house prices will rise. Even though there will be short term fluctuations, the future trend is clear.
